> > Obama Invokes "Just War," But Is the War in Afghanistan "Just"?
> >
> > "Accepting Peace Prize, Obama Evokes 'Just War,'" notes the headline
> > in the New York Times, referring to President Obama's speech accepting
> > the Nobel Peace Prize. President Obama did indeed invoke the concept
> > of a "just war." But tellingly, he did not try to argue that the U.S.
> > war in Afghanistan meets the criteria to be judged as a "just war."
> >
> > A plausible explanation for the President's failure to argue that the
> > war in Afghanistan is a "just war" is that he recognizes that such an
> > argument would not be convincing.
> >
> > As President Obama noted in his speech, there are criteria involved in
> > the "just war" concept. It isn't just a matter of proclaiming that a
> > war is justified. There are tests.
> >
> > This matters, because a substantial part of the U.S. and world
> > population subscribes to the theory of "just war." In particular, more
> > than a fifth of the U.S. population are estimated to identify as
> > Catholics. The concept of "just war" - that wars can be considered
> > "just" only if they meet certain criteria - is an official doctrine of
> > the Catholic Church.
